Jordan Brand has been experimenting with a variety of visible Air options in recent months, everything from the columnar-branded Take Flights to the CMFT hybrid series. The latest is dubbed Jordan Big Ups, an appropriate name for a model that utilizes a heel-to-toe airbag similar to the one on the Nike LeBron 8 and Air Max Hyperdunk 2011. That means that along with quintessential Jordan style, you get the added performance and comfort associated with Nike Air, coming in three new colorways for the holiday season. Over the weekend, Sneaker News gave you a look at an all-new Jordan Brand performance footwear model titled the Jordan Big Ups. It featured a full-length 360 Max Air unit, seen first on the Jordan Take Flight of last year, with a uniquely designed upper that provided both performance and aesthetic pluses. Here we have a look at a wear-test sample of the Jordan Take Off, which at quick glance looks similar to the Air Max LeBron VII; look carefully and you’ll spot a notable difference between this sample and the Jordan Big Ups – the Max Air unit is only visible for about two-thirds of the sole. Jordan Brand introduced the visible full-length Max Air unit to its line of performance footwear when it debuted the Jordan Take Flight, and since then we’ve seen a healthy usage of Max Air in a number of other Jordan Brand performance, training, and lifestyle models. The upcoming Jordan Big Ups falls in both the performance and lifestyle category, as it boasts a stylish upper design with suede and textured materials and a funky paint-splatter graphic on the upper.
